Our verdict is Likely benign. The variant received -3 ACMG points: 1P and 4B. PP3BS2
The NM_000127.3(EXT1):c.2170C>T(p.Leu724Phe) variant causes a missense change. The variant allele was found at a frequency of 0.00000479 in 1,461,892 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a pathogenic out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(★). Another variant affecting the same amino acid position, but resulting in a different missense (i.e. L724P) has been classified as Uncertain significance.

Multiple congenital exostosis Uncertain:1
This sequence change replaces leucine, which is neutral and non-polar, with phenylalanine, which is neutral and non-polar, at codon 724 of the EXT1 protein (p.Leu724Phe). This variant is not present in population databases (gnomAD no frequency). This variant has not been reported in the literature in individuals affected with EXT1-related conditions. Algorithms developed to predict the effect of missense changes on protein structure and function are either unavailable or do not agree on the potential impact of this missense change (SIFT: "Deleterious"; PolyPhen-2: "Probably Damaging"; Align-GVGD: "Class C0"). In summary, the available evidence is currently insufficient to determine the role of this variant in disease. Therefore, it has been classified as a Variant of Uncertain Significance. -
